In Australia, we
operate around 60 storage and handling sites and seven port
terminals across southern Western Australia, South Australia and
western Victoria, two import sites in Victoria and New South Wales,
and are one of the largest buyers and exporters of agricultural
commodities including cereals, oilseeds, pulses and
cotton.
